Summary
Treatment-resistant schizophrenia (TRS) is a significant challenge. Early and wider use of clozapine, the most effective treatment, can improve outcomes for patients with TRS.
Area of Science:
- Psychiatry
- Pharmacology
Background:
- Treatment-resistant schizophrenia (TRS) is defined by nonresponse to at least two antipsychotic trials.
- Predictors for TRS include demographic, clinical, and neurological factors.
- TRS can be primary (early) or secondary (later-onset).
Purpose of the Study:
- To highlight clozapine as the most effective treatment for TRS.
- To discuss barriers to clozapine use and the benefits of earlier initiation.
- To provide guidance on clozapine monitoring and therapeutic drug monitoring.
Main Methods:
- Review of existing literature and guidelines on TRS treatment.
- Analysis of factors influencing clozapine efficacy and plasma levels.
- Discussion of clozapine's side effect profile and management.
Main Results:
- Clozapine is the gold standard for TRS, with higher response rates when initiated early.
- Barriers to clozapine use exist but can be overcome.
- Side effects are manageable with proactive monitoring and intervention.
- Therapeutic drug monitoring is recommended for optimal dosing (≥350 µg/L).
- Factors like smoking, caffeine, sex, obesity, inflammation, and age affect plasma clozapine levels.
Conclusions:
- Earlier and broader use of clozapine is crucial for improving outcomes in TRS.
- Effective management of TRS requires understanding predictors, optimizing clozapine therapy, and monitoring side effects.

Antipsychotic drugs are a crucial treatment method for acute and chronic psychoses, bipolar illness, and behavioral disorders. The selection of these drugs depends on several factors, including the state of the disease, clinical judgment, possible drug interactions, and the patient's sensitivity to adverse effects. In immediate scenarios, such as delirium and dementia, short-term treatment with low doses of high-potency typical or atypical agents can effectively manage symptom exacerbation.

The advent of drug therapy has profoundly shaped modern mental health care, providing targeted treatments for a range of psychological disorders. Psychotherapeutic drugs, classified into antianxiety, antidepressant, and antipsychotic medications, address symptoms across anxiety disorders, mood disorders, and schizophrenia. While these medications have transformed patient outcomes, they require careful management due to their potential side effects and limitations.

Schizophrenia, a complex psychiatric disorder, has been historically misunderstood. Early psychological theories attributed its origins to childhood trauma and unresponsive parenting. However, contemporary research largely rejects these notions, favoring the vulnerability-stress hypothesis. This model proposes that individuals with a genetic predisposition to schizophrenia may develop the disorder following exposure to significant environmental stressors. Schizophrenia, a term introduced by Swiss psychiatrist Eugen Bleuler in 1911, describes a severe psychological disorder marked by profound disruptions in attention, thought processes, language, emotion, and interpersonal relationships. The core feature of schizophrenia is psychosis — a state characterized by a fundamental detachment from reality.
